George Washington is 8-0 against Riverside since September of 2014, and they'll have a chance to extend that success on Friday. The George Washington Patriots and the Riverside Warriors are set to duel. George Washington will be looking to keep their five-game home win streak dating back to last season alive.
Last Friday, George Washington earned a 30-23 win over Parkersburg.
The match pitted two dominant backs against one another in Sai'Vyon Brown and Jakel Shelton. Brown had a great game and rushed for 149 yards and a touchdown on only ten carries. Meanwhile, Shelton was balling out in the loss, rushing for 101 yards and three touchdowns, while also picking up 33 receiving yards.
George Washington didn't go easy on the quarterback and picked off two passes before the game was over. The picks came courtesy of Brown and Solomon Ferrell.
Meanwhile, after soaring to 56 points the game before, Riverside was a bit more limited in their matchup on Friday. They were outmatched by Woodrow Wilson at home and fell 49-12. The Warriors haven't had much luck with the Flying Eagles recently, as the team's come up short the last three times they've met.
George Washington's victory bumped their record up to 6-1. As for Riverside, their loss dropped their record down to 1-5.
Everything came up roses for George Washington against Riverside in their previous meeting back in October of 2021, as the squad secured a 49-0 win. Will George Washington repeat their success, or does Riverside have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
